Under the General data tab, maintain the following data and settings:
In the group box Status, you can tell from the identification code RESI (residential lease-out) or the identification code COMM (commercial lease-out) System status, whether you are creating a residential lease-out or commercial lease-out. This setting was automatically defined by the usage type of the rental unit.
By means of Edit
Depending on the Usage type and the Contract type, you enter the required Adjustment type for the rent adjustment.

If you want to exclude certain conditions of the lease-out from the chosen adjustment time-dependently, you can determine these using the Adjustment block function.
You can set the following notice types:
Type of notice |
Notes/procedure For further details, refer to Lease-Out: Periods of Notice |
1 Period regulation |
Enter the corresponding notice key for tenancy law and contract type as defined in Customizing for Real Estate |
2 Deadline regulation |
Enter the corresponding notice key for tenancy law and contract type as defined in Customizing for Real Estate |
3 Free period regulation |
User-defined rules that may deviate from settings in Customizing for Real Estate: Press ENTER and choose the key behind the field Period of notice typeEnter your periods of notice ( Example Periods of Notice: Free Period Regulation) |
4 Free deadline regulation |
User-defined rules that may deviate from settings in Customizing for Real Estate: See (Example Periods of Notice: Free Deadline Regulation ) |
Enter the required renewal options.
This data forms the basis of the Lease-out renewal function with which you may easily extend selected lease-outs according to the settings entered here.
